Checklist — Off-Site Run: Signed Contracts

☐ Item 4: Contract pouch from the Westbrook office lands with you on this run. Give it a quick once-over — seal intact, pouch tag matches the run sheet — then sign the intake log before the Kestrel driver leaves. Don't accept it if anything looks off. Before signing, check the driver against the confidential hand-over instruction below.

dispatch memo: the sorius tamius courier leaves the praeth ledger at gate 4873 under passcode 928014

## Phase 2: Killing the Query Builder

Okay, so the old Fernwick ORM layer does lazy-loading in the worst possible way — every relation fetch spawns a fresh cursor, and we've been papering over it with caches since the Dovetail release. The refactor swaps that for batched hydration with an explicit session scope. Most of the diff is mechanical, but pay attention to `hydrate_batch()` since it now owns retry logic. The batch sizes and backoff windows we settled on after profiling are below.

tuning table, kawep-tawif:
CAPS = {
    "olidor": 80,
    "belion": 7,
    "quenys": 225,
    "druox": 839,
    "fraath": 482,
}

## Deployment

Textgate's encoding sniffer runs as a sidecar next to the upload service. Deploy both together; the sniffer inspects the first 64 KB of each uploaded text file and tags it before storage. Mismatched tags block ingestion, so keep the confidence threshold sane. The sidecar reads its runtime settings from the values below.

deployment values, yafop-fahap:
[lamwyn]
team = silath
access_code = ac_166fb2
host = lamwyn.orvexgrid.example
port = 9300
owner = pelael.praius
peer = istiel.zarqeldyn.corp

- [ ] Before sealing the Kestrelbase signing key, confirm the query planner regression in release 4.2 is documented in the ceremony log. The planner began choosing nested-loop joins over hash joins on the telemetry tables after the statistics refactor, and reviewers must verify the rollback patch is included in the frozen artifact. Check that the plan-diff output from the Harrowfield staging run is attached. Once the reviewer signs off, unlock the ceremony escrow folder using the phrase recorded below.

unlock words, bawef-kahap: sorax-sorir-quenys-aldok